Koepka wins PGA Championship

Twitter / @PGAChampionship

Brooks Koepka has successfully defended his PGA Championship title.

The American held off fellow countryman Dustin Johnson to win his fourth major title by two shots.

Koepka, who is the 2017 and 2018 US Open champion, began the day with a seven-shot lead.

However, his lead was cut to one after he bogeyed four holes in a row.

Meanwhile, Matt Wallace, Patrick Cantlay and Jordan Spieth finished tied for third.
